Six Feet Under (2001) is a thought-provoking and captivating television series that premiered on HBO in 2001. Created by Alan Ball, the show follows the lives of the Fisher family, who run a funeral home in Los Angeles called Fisher & Sons.
The series explores themes of life, death, and everything in between, making it a memorable and impactful viewing experience for audiences.
Set against the backdrop of the funeral business, Six Feet Under delves into the complexities of family dynamics and the human experience. The show artfully combines drama, dark comedy, and moments of introspection to create a unique and engaging narrative. Each episode of the series opens with a death, setting the tone for the exploration of mortality and the fragility of life.
One of the standout aspects of Six Feet Under is its well-developed characters, each with their own struggles and growth throughout the series. The show not only delves into the personal lives of the Fishers but also explores the lives of the deceased individuals they come into contact with. This allows for a deeper exploration of human connections, regrets, and the impact we have on others during our lifetime.
The stellar cast, including actors such as Peter Krause, Michael C. Hall, Frances Conroy, and Lauren Ambrose, bring their characters to life with depth and emotion. Their performances breathe authenticity into the complex storylines, drawing viewers into the world of Six Feet Under with every episode.
Through its five-season run, Six Feet Under garnered critical acclaim and a dedicated fan base for its bold storytelling and exploration of existential themes. The series finale, often regarded as one of the best in television history, provided a poignant and satisfying conclusion to the Fisher family’s journey.
